The people of Denmark are very warm and friendly; however, they are slow to accept foreigners who have come there to live. After many months, we were able to make friends with some delightful and interesting people.

if you are into classical or jazz music , the music house is the place to go . Its a very big building in the centre of town , and I'm just glad Im not gonna clean the windows there :-)
